Nigeria Threatens to Jail Employers Paying Below N70,000 Minimum Wage, But It Could Compound Unemployment Crisis

Tekedia | 20-09-2024 04:57am |

The Federal Government of Nigeria has issued a firm warning to private sector recruitment agencies, emphasizing the need to adhere to the newly established N70,000 minimum wage. The government stressed that failure to comply with this mandate would not be tolerated, underscoring that the new wage structure is essential to address the harsh economic realities [...]The post Nigeria Threatens to Jail Employers Paying Below N70,000 Minimum Wage, But It Could Compound Unemployment Crisis appeared first on Tekedia.
